Members Wendy Posted February 8, 2017 Members Share Posted February 8, 2017 He was in that dull "four orphans" storyline in 1990 with Cassandra, Mason (TL version), Craig Hunt, Ethan Asher, and...Derek What's-His-Face. Derek had an accent is all I recall, and flirted with CG's Kelly. But what man didn't flirt with CG's Kelly? (And I liked her, but really.) Hatch was the original Stephen Slade. John O'Hurley later assumed the role. The only quasi-memorable thing about that whole plot was Leonardo DiCaprio, pre-fame, playing young Mason in flashbacks for a day or two. And discovering Cassie was a (retconned) daughter of Minx Lockridge [who, if still played by Dame Judith Anderson, should have had Cassie as her great-granddaughter instead! But I digress...]. Which led to icky Cassie/Warren incestuous romance stuff...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
